to recompense
01

يعوض, يكافئ

to repay someone for their efforts, losses, services, etc.
Transitive: to recompense sb | to recompense sb for sth

The hotel manager promised to recompense guests for the noise disturbance during their stay.

02

يكافئ, يعوض

to provide compensation or acknowledgment for someone's labor or contribution
Transitive: to recompense sb with compensation or acknowledgment

The university recompensed researchers with grants and funding for their groundbreaking studies.
